From 521ba6b4bf30269f16b511084db0f85009dbef95 Mon Sep 17 00:00:00 2001 From: Jeffrey Stedfast Date: Wed, 13 Mar 2002 20:47:00 +0000 Subject: Quote the USER and PASS arguments since some people have spaces in their 2002-03-13 Jeffrey Stedfast * providers/pop3/camel-pop3-store.c (pop3_try_authenticate): Quote the USER and PASS arguments since some people have spaces in their user-names and/or passwords. svn path=/trunk/; revision=16144 --- camel/providers/pop3/camel-pop3-store.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'camel/providers') diff --git a/camel/providers/pop3/camel-pop3-store.c b/camel/providers/pop3/camel-pop3-store.c index e441531c05..37a33fec45 100644 --- a/camel/providers/pop3/camel-pop3-store.c +++ b/camel/providers/pop3/camel-pop3-store.c @@ -469,8 +469,8 @@ pop3_try_authenticate (CamelService *service, const char *errmsg, if (!service->url->authmech) { /* pop engine will take care of pipelining ability */ - pcu = camel_pop3_engine_command_new(store->engine, 0, NULL, NULL, "USER %s\r\n", service->url->user); - pcp = camel_pop3_engine_command_new(store->engine, 0, NULL, NULL, "PASS %s\r\n", service->url->passwd); + pcu = camel_pop3_engine_command_new(store->engine, 0, NULL, NULL, "USER \"%s\"\r\n", service->url->user); + pcp = camel_pop3_engine_command_new(store->engine, 0, NULL, NULL, "PASS \"%s\"\r\n", service->url->passwd); } else if (strcmp(service->url->authmech, "+APOP") == 0 && store->engine->apop) { char *secret, md5asc[33], *d; unsigned char md5sum[16], *s; -- cgit v1.2.3